
Report, if you have a problem with this page“ And even in the fever of epidemic arrests, when people leaving for work said farewell to their families every day, because they could not be certain they would return at night, even then almost no one tried to run away and only in rare cases did people commit suicide. And that was exactly what was required. A submissive sheep is a find for a wolf. ”
![]()
Aleksandr Solzhenitsyn
From : The Gulag Archipelago 1918-1956
